Pease KPSM has seen a nice lift in transients since we've gone after ISIS. Because Pease is in NH and a good stop before heading overseas we see a lot of fighters heading over and on their way back.

What's funny is that some of the people I follow on IG shoot the same AC at Lakenheath the day before or after like this guy.


Caught these Growlers from Whidbey Island heading over and a few weeks later caught them heading back to WA state

thanks, we're probably 50 ft from the taxi way, the runway is a tad bit further away. Being a tanker base and old SAC base they needed more room to line them up for alert take offs.

We had the MD A-10's up here for a week doing training up North, totally forgot to even post them on my FB. Rumor has it some Eurofighters are supposed to come in next week as well.

Bangor ME gets most of the transient fighters from overseas when they come and go. 3 hours 1 way is tough to justify when you're not sure if they're coming for sure but my GF and youngest son went up last Fall and caught some Israel & Jordian 16's and I went back for some Tornado's later that week.
